how do you imprint you 303 on the side of the picks..

my plan is to make lots of molds like dragons or tigers or whatever but how do you write on the clay mole like that
LocksmithArmy
 
Posts: 989
Joined: 25 Jun 2009 22:14

Re: Legion303 picksets (large image warning)

Postby Legion303 » 25 Oct 2009 22:59

LocksmithArmy wrote:how do you imprint you 303 on the side of the picks..


Sorry, I missed this. I use a jeweler's screwdriver to press the numbers in before I bake the clay.
